Manipur: Financial blockade in Kuki-Zo areas, shutdown in Kangpokpi

An financial blockade by a tribal physique was underway in Kuki-Zo inhabited areas in Manipur on Friday to protest towards alleged motion by safety forces on ladies in a village in Kangpokpi district, officers mentioned on Friday.

One other organisation, Committee on Tribal Unity (CoTU), additionally noticed a 24-hour shutdown within the district to protest towards the alleged baton cost on ladies on 31 December in Saibol village.

The tribal physique Kuki-Zo Council mentioned the financial blockade that began from midnight of two January would proceed till 2.00 am on Saturday to protest “disregard for tribal rights and dignity”. Vehicular motion and transportation of important commodities passing by means of Kuki-Zo inhabited areas can be restricted through the blockade, the organisation mentioned.

The Kuki Zo Council would intensify its protest if the ladies injured within the alleged baton cost by safety forces usually are not compensated, the tribal physique’s chairman Henlienthang Thanglet mentioned in Churachandpur.

A conflict broke out between a mob led by Kuki-Zo ladies and safety forces in Kangpokpi district on Tuesday, triggering recent pressure within the ethnic strife-hit state. The incident occurred after the mob tried to “disrupt” the deployment of a mixed group of Military, BSF and CRPF, the police had mentioned in a publish on X.
